Multi-century global and regional sea-level rise commitments from cumulative greenhouse gas emissions in the coming decades

Abstract

This dataset forms the basis of the sea-level commitment analysis of Nauels et al. (2025). To process the data and reproduce the figures of the study, please clone the corresponding GitLab repository (https://gitlab.com/anauels/slr_commitment) and follow the instructions in its README file. This dataset should then be stored in the data/ directory of the local copy of the repository, while maintaining the directory structure. Under the MAGICC/ subdirectory, the scenario forcing input to MAGICC, as well as the MAGICC model output for the RCPs and SSP-RCP-based commitment scenarios, is provided. Under the P20/ subdirectory, the P20 comparison global mean sea-level rise (GMSLR) output is provided, as well as the input for and output of the regionalization.
